A royal group at St. Mortiz, 1920
The two elder daughters of ex-King Constantine (Tino) of Greece, Princess Helen and Princess Irene (who were also nieces of the ex-Kaiser), pictured together with H.R.H. Prince Alfonso of Orleans Bourbon, who was a cousin to the King of Spain. Date: 1920

EDITORS COMMENTS
In this evocative photograph taken in 1920, we find a charming and historic gathering of European royalty at the popular winter resort of St. Moritz in the Swiss Alps. The two elder daughters of the exiled ex-King Constantine I of Greece, Princess Helen and Princess Irene, are pictured together with H.R.H. Prince Alfonso of Orleans Bourbon. The three royals share a moment of camaraderie and joy as they engage in the fashionable winter sport of skiing. Exiled from their native Greece following the country's political upheavals, Princess Helen and Princess Irene, who were also nieces of the former German Kaiser, found solace and respite in the picturesque Alpine setting. Prince Alfonso, a cousin to the King of Spain, added an additional European aristocratic connection to this royal group. The year 1920 marked a significant period in European history, as the aftermath of World War I brought about numerous political changes and exiles. This photograph offers a glimpse into the lives of these royals, who, despite their challenging circumstances, managed to find moments of leisure and enjoyment amidst their exile.
